Journalists Wandering Eyes Posted August 31, 2020 Journalists Share Posted August 31, 2020 The formation of the Horseracing Integrity and Safety Authority, to be overseen by the Federal Trade Commission and which will include oversight from the U.S. Anti-Doping Agency, was announced during a 1:30 press conference in the Keeneland Sales Pavilion. Senate Majority Leader Mitch McConnell of Kentucky laid out the goals and objectives of the new Authority. McConnell said he would be introducing the Horseracing Safety and Integrity Act in the Senate and said he expects bipartisan support. Other speakers included Kentucky U.S. Representative Andy Barr, Keeneland’s Bill Thomason and Shannon Arvin, the Breeders’ Cup’s Drew Fleming and Churchill Downs’s Bill Carstanjen.
